Output 3e4e81bb7f3f56af8d36d66c06d9ebfcfc1b684a834487f1f30ce7873e9a8eb2:0

value
6864665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8909f75001786eac798e4478d89a4d7d4c093829 OP_EQUAL
address
3EBcSH8Dnac2oKUj9VTKoykyCSTUNzKzyL
transaction
3e4e81bb7f3f56af8d36d66c06d9ebfcfc1b684a834487f1f30ce7873e9a8eb2
spent
true